#c0e590 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c0e590 is composed of 75.3% red, 89.8% green and 56.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 16.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 37.1%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 86.1 degrees, a saturation of 62% and a lightness of 73.1%. #c0e590 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#81cb21.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#c0e590

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f6fbef is the lightest one.

Tones of #c0e590

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bbbbba is the less saturated color, while #c3fa7b is the most saturated one.
